Year 2020 participatory budgeting projects implemented – lighting and signs in Hakunila, and trashcans in Martinlaakso
In the fall of 2020, participatory budgeting was carried out in Martinlaakso and Hakunila whose residents got to decide how to develop the areas with a sum of €50,000. The measures chosen by the residents have been implemented in the course of 2021.

Results of Havukoski, Mikkola, and Länsimäki participatory budgeting
Since the spring, participatory budgeting—a process where the residents can influence how to spend city-allocated funds—has been going on in Havukoski, Mikkola, and Länsimäki. In participatory budgeting, the residents get to decide on how to spend €50,000 on developing each district.
